NAME

       Config::Model::models::LCDd::sed1520 - Configuration class LCDd::sed1520

DESCRIPTION

       Configuration classes used by Config::Model

       generated from LCDd.conf

Elements

   DelayMult
       On fast machines it may be necessary to slow down transfer to the display.  If this value
       is set to zero, delay is disabled. Any value greater than zero slows down each write by
       one microsecond. Optional. Type integer. upstream_default: '1'.

   HaveInverter
       The original wiring used an inverter to drive the control lines. If you do not use an
       inverter set haveInverter to no. Optional. Type boolean. upstream_default: 'yes'.

   InterfaceType
       Select the interface type (wiring) for the display. Supported values are 68 for 68-style
       connection (RESET level high) and 80 for 80-style connection (RESET level low). Optional.
       Type enum. choice: '68', '80'. upstream_default: '80'.

   InvertedMapping
       On some displays column data in memory is mapped to segment lines from right to left. This
       is called inverted mapping (not to be confused with 'haveInverter' from above). Optional.
       Type boolean. upstream_default: 'no'.

   Port
       Port where the LPT is. Usual values are 0x278, 0x378 and 0x3BC. Optional. Type uniline.
       default: '0x378'.

   UseHardReset
       At least one display is reported (Everbouquet MG1203D) that requires sending three times
       0xFF before a reset during initialization.Optional. Type boolean. upstream_default: 'no'.
